About the Club
Susquehanna Valley Camaro Club was established to provide fellowship among members and as an outlet for Camaro and Firebird enthusiasts to organize and associate with like-minded car enthusiasts. We strive to preserve, restore, and maintain the Camaro/Firebird and its history. This includes Camaros and Firebirds of all styles: stock, restored, original, and modified, manufactured from 1967 to present.
CAmaro of the MonthCamaro of the Month for May is owned by Tonya and Brad Wenger.
How my 2024 Panther Collector's Edition RS came to live in my garage, starts with a Facebook post by Whitmoyer Chevrolet. They posted they were getting one in soon, which was November 2023. I made a mental note, did a little investigating of what the collector's edition meant and then kind of forgot about it. Something triggered my memory, AND I was trying to get my dad to buy his first brand new Chevy pick up! I texted the contact at the dealership and the Panther had just come in. So, my dad and I made a trip to go "see" it and look at what trucks they had available. The Panther Black Metallic paint did not disappoint and I fell in love with all of it! One problem, I already had 2 Camaros that I loved too! My first Camaro, a 2010 RS that I was second owner of in 2013 when I graduated from my Chrysler Pacifica station wagon "Mom car". And, my impulse purchase 1968 327 RS that I bought on a handshake at LCBC in 2016 that I later found out was Leon and Brenda Good's long loved baby. I sold the 2010 to a nice young man who knew his first car had to be a Camaro. Then sold the '68 to a guy from Long Island who came down on a Sunday morning to take it home and surprise his wife for her Christmas present! The Panther and a new 2024 Chevy Silverado were purchased the same night at Whitmoyer with smiles on mine and my dad's faces! The Panther is one of 2,000 made, 350 of which have the ZL1 engine and different paint. I did receive a welcome kit which had two double sided commemorative posters to display and letter.
